Lots of problems (staff, system, etc)

Don't get me wrong the layout is great and easy to work with. However, there's so many things wrong with it. People's accounts are getting banned arbitrarily and without warning and they're losing everything including characters and art they spent money on (Do not trust Toyhouse.se, back your stuff up in multiple places.)
Another thing is the mods. There's only one or two. They're not great at handling situations and have stolen characters and given them to other users without proof of ownership, just because a user made a false claim. Y'all need to get evidence to make sure you're not helping someone steal. Then, there's the new "bot protection" thing. There's no Captcha or anything, no. It's random and prevents users from logging in because "our system suspects you are a bot." I don't message people or do anything suspicious, I've had my account since 2022, but it will not let me log in. If I ever get back in I'm tempted to take all my stuff off there and go off site.

Toyhou.se was one of the first websites

Toyhou.se was one of the first websites I trusted. It really stuck out to me compared to the other websites I traded collecting characters, buying, or selling. Toyhouse is very well protected, their services really take care of characters and the people who participate. I have not ever met a predator or scammer, or troll. Im not saying it isn't possible, but the community is so well put together that if you did all you have to do is tell a couple of people and they will make sure whoever that person is will be banned from the website. So I can assure you your kid will be much safer on here than amino apps, Instagram, youtube, Snapchat. As such those websites you can post your face to and see nudity with no protection, full of other predators because those websites are more open to the public than toyhouse is. You need a code to get into toyhouse, and yes it can be hard to find one, but it gets people more motivated to join rather than having troll or scammers making multiple free accounts and destroying the website. You put in an age then if your under 18 it WILL put a filter so you would never see nudity if you are underaged. Toyhouse is also a great place to improve your art, and designs at no cost. You upload a design and depending how good it is you can make a bank, with %100 profit to yourself. Its also a place with really active people so if you do good with art you'll more or less likely to be seen and become an artist with multiple requests to be commissioned. Its a really great way for younger people(or teens) to express themselves since drawing is a hobby that has peaked interest in those ages. I like how there is also no in-app currency, like amino apps you could buy coins to buy adoptables. But the problem is that more than %40 of the characters on there are stolen because amino does not have an effective way to have characters verified, like toyhouse.
